WebMar 20, 2024 · In fact, about half of those who have tinnitus will often have a degree of hearing loss. Yet, Ben Cohen, a professional rugby player in England, has said that he was in denial about his hearing loss and tinnitus. Ben didn’t learn that he was clinically deaf—with 46% hearing—and had tinnitus until he neared the end of his rugby career. WebNov 21, 2014 · As an athlete at Fullerton (California) High School, Coleman broke numerous school records and was named ESPN’s No. 2 fullback prospect as a senior. He then played for the UCLA Bruins, despite an initial concern about him being able to understand the quarterback’s audibles with 80,000 fans screaming in the stands. ... The …
